Abdullah, Sophiana Chua and Cooley, Roger (2000) Using Constraints to Develop and Deliver Adaptive Tests. In: Cooper, Hilary and Clowes, Susan, eds. Proceedings of the Fourth International Computer Assisted Assessment Conference. Loughborough University, pp. 93-101. ISBN 978-0-9533210-8-7. (KAR id:22018)
PDF
Language: English |
|
Download this file (PDF/71kB) |
|
Request a format suitable for use with assistive technology e.g. a screenreader |
Abstract
This paper shows how the techniques used to develop knowledge-based systems can be applied to the construction of adaptive tests. It reports on an experimental approach to the construction of adaptive tests, and it draws on work in the fields of Intelligent Tutoring Systems, Expert Systems and Constraint Logic Programming. The distinctive features of the work are:
• The use of expert emulation as a basis for the design of tests.
• The use of logic programming and constraints for two purposes. Firstly, to support knowledge acquisition from an expert tutor during the development of a test; and secondly, to support the delivery of the test.
The paper, after reviewing the approach to adaptive tests in Intelligent Tutoring Systems research, presents a case for expert emulation under those circumstances in which statistically based testing procedures are inappropriate. The paper then describes how knowledge about the content and design of an adaptive test can be facilitated by computer support. The software developed for this task makes use of a constraint solver embedded in a Prolog system. In the subject area of the adaptive tests, namely elementary arithmetic, it is shown that this software can be used for several purposes. It can be used to: describe classes of problems, describe arithmetic skills, describe student responses to problems and to generate problems. The paper concludes with a discussion of a procedure for exploring a student’s knowledge of a syllabus.
Item Type: | Book section |
---|---|
Uncontrolled keywords: | adaptive testing, constraints |
Subjects: | Q Science > QA Mathematics (inc Computing science) > QA 76 Software, computer programming, |
Divisions: | Divisions > Division of Computing, Engineering and Mathematical Sciences > School of Computing |
Depositing User: | Mark Wheadon |
Date Deposited: | 04 Sep 2009 15:00 UTC |
Last Modified: | 05 Nov 2024 10:00 UTC |
Resource URI: | https://kar.kent.ac.uk/id/eprint/22018 (The current URI for this page, for reference purposes) |
- Link to SensusAccess
- Export to:
- RefWorks
- EPrints3 XML
- BibTeX
- CSV
- Depositors only (login required):